FAQs for finding personal assistants in Auburn University
In 2024, how much does it cost to hire a personal assistant in Auburn University, AL?
The average rate for hiring a personal assistant in Auburn University, AL on Care.com as of May, 2024 is $15.00 per hour. The cost may fluctuate depending on the type of service you need assistance with and how frequently.

What services can a personal assistant provide in Auburn University?
Most personal assistants in Auburn University, AL can help families with a combination of general errands, shopping, organizing events and managing a parent's schedule. Personal assistants typically do not provide child care services, but they can help by driving kids to and from school or other activities around Auburn University. Additionally, some personal assistants are okay with performing pet care or even light housekeeping duties, but these duties are less common.
